Wave Arts completes Power Suite 5

All of our enhanced <b>v5</b> plug-ins are now available, including the newest release <b>Panorama 5</b>.

In all, the new v5 lineup includes:

<b>TrackPlug</b>- all-in-one channel strip with 10 band EQ, dual compressors, gate, sidechain EQ, brickwall filters, clean/vintage modes, and a peak limiter
<b>MultiDynamics</b>- up to 6 bands of dynamics processing
<b>MasterVerb</b>- multi-algorithm reverb with comprehensive early reflection and dynamics control
<b>FinalPlug</b>- mastering limiter/volume maximizer with extensive dither options and a brand new limiting algorithm
<b>Panorama</b>- 3-D virtual acoustics processor with binaural HRTF technology and environment modeling

Please visit http://www.wavearts.com for availability, pricing, upgrade options, and free demos! Until the end of the year, Power Suite will be available for the introductory price of $499.95 (regular $599.95) and individual plug-ins for $174.95 (regular $199.95).

Wave Arts plug-ins are available for Windows (DX, VST, RTAS) and Mac OS X (AU, VST, MAS, RTAS).

Final Plug seems good for a few dB, but nowhere near 6dB, as in the presets. Like most of these digital peak limiters, there are tradeoffs.

Are the numbers above the threshold control turning red? This means the input is too hot.
